CryptoBasic Knowledge of Building a Cryptocurrency Miner

Basic Knowledge of Building a Cryptocurrency Miner

In the ever-evolving landscape of digital currencies, mining has become a popular avenue for individuals looking to participate in blockchain networks and potentially reap financial rewards. Cryptocurrency mining involves validating transactions on a blockchain and adding them to the distributed ledger through the use of powerful computer hardware. This comprehensive guide aims to provide a step-by-step approach to building a cryptocurrency miner, empowering enthusiasts to delve into the world of mining with confidence and understanding.

Understanding Cryptocurrency Mining

Before embarking on the journey of building a cryptocurrency miner, it’s crucial to grasp the fundamentals of how mining works. At its core, mining involves solving complex mathematical problems to validate transactions and secure the network. Miners compete to solve these problems, and the first one to succeed gets the right to add a new block to the blockchain. In return for their efforts, miners are rewarded with newly created cryptocurrency coins.

The most common consensus algorithms used in cryptocurrency mining are Proof of Work (PoW) and Proof of Stake (PoS). PoW, used by Bitcoin and many other cryptocurrencies, requires miners to solve cryptographic puzzles using computational power. PoS, on the other hand, selects validators to create new blocks based on the number of coins they hold and are willing to “stake” as collateral.

Choosing the Right Cryptocurrency

The first step in building a cryptocurrency miner is selecting the right cryptocurrency to mine. Factors to consider include the current market value of the coin, the mining difficulty, and the potential for future price appreciation. Bitcoin, Ethereum, and Litecoin are among the most popular choices, but it’s essential to research and choose a cryptocurrency that aligns with individual goals and resources.

Selecting Hardware Components

Building a cryptocurrency miner requires assembling the right hardware components. The key components include:

Central Processing Unit (CPU): While a CPU is not the primary workhorse in cryptocurrency mining, it plays a role in managing and coordinating tasks. High-performance CPUs with multiple cores are preferable.

Graphics Processing Unit (GPU): GPUs are the primary drivers of mining power for many cryptocurrencies. They are highly efficient at solving the complex mathematical problems required for mining.

Motherboard: Choosing a motherboard that supports multiple GPUs is crucial. Look for a motherboard with sufficient PCI Express slots and overall durability.

Memory (RAM): Mining software benefits from a significant amount of RAM. A minimum of 8GB is recommended, but for larger mining operations, 16GB or more may be necessary.

Storage: An SSD is preferable for faster system boot times and efficient mining software operation.

Power Supply Unit (PSU): Selecting a reliable and efficient PSU is crucial to ensure stable power delivery to the mining rig. Calculate the power requirements based on the GPUs and other components.

Cooling System: Mining generates heat, and an efficient cooling system is essential to prevent hardware damage. Consider using multiple fans or even liquid cooling solutions.

Mining Rig Frame: Building or purchasing a sturdy mining rig frame is necessary to hold all the components securely.

Installing the Operating System

Once the hardware components are assembled, the next step is installing the operating system (OS). Many miners prefer using Linux-based systems for their stability and efficiency. Popular choices include Ubuntu and EthOS. Properly configuring the OS is crucial for optimal mining performance.

Choosing Mining Software

Selecting the right mining software is vital for efficient operation. The choice of software depends on the cryptocurrency being mined and the type of hardware used. For Bitcoin, CGMiner and BFGMiner are popular choices, while Ethereum miners often opt for Claymore’s Dual Miner or PhoenixMiner. It’s essential to stay updated with the latest releases and choose software that is actively maintained and compatible with the chosen hardware.

See Also:A Detailed Guide on How Cryptocurrency Mining Works

Joining a Mining Pool

Cryptocurrency mining can be a solitary endeavor, but joining a mining pool is often more profitable for individual miners. Mining pools are groups of miners who combine their computational power to increase the chances of solving blocks and receiving rewards. Popular mining pools for various cryptocurrencies include Slush Pool, F2Pool, and Ethermine. Before joining a pool, consider factors such as pool fees, payout mechanisms, and the pool’s reputation.

Optimizing and Monitoring Performance

Optimizing the mining rig’s performance is an ongoing process. Miners can tweak settings such as GPU clock speeds, memory timings, and power limits to achieve the best efficiency. Monitoring tools such as MSI Afterburner or HWiNFO can help track temperature, power consumption, and hashrates. Regular maintenance, including cleaning components and updating software, ensures a stable and efficient mining operation.

Understanding and Managing Risks

Cryptocurrency mining is not without risks, and it’s crucial to be aware of potential challenges. The volatile nature of cryptocurrency prices can impact profitability, and changes in mining difficulty levels can affect the rewards. Additionally, hardware failures, power outages, and regulatory changes can pose risks to mining operations. Understanding these risks and implementing risk management strategies, such as diversifying mining activities and staying informed about market trends, is essential for long-term success.

Conclusion

Building a cryptocurrency miner requires careful consideration of hardware, software, and market factors. This comprehensive guide has outlined the essential steps, from understanding the basics of mining to selecting the right components and optimizing performance. By following these steps and staying informed about the dynamic cryptocurrency landscape, enthusiasts can embark on a rewarding journey into the world of mining, contributing to blockchain networks and potentially reaping financial benefits. As the industry continues to evolve, staying adaptable and informed will be key to sustained success in the exciting realm of cryptocurrency mining.

Related Topics:

Cryptocurrency with the Most Potential for Growth
What Does It Take to Mine Cryptocurrency?
What Exchange to Use for Cryptocurrency?

Share This Post

Andrew
Andrew
Self-taught investor with over 5 years of financial trading experience Author of numerous articles for hedge funds with over $5 billion in cumulative AUM and Worked with several global financial institutions. After finding success using his financial acumen to build an investment portfolio, Andrew began writing and editing articles about the cryptocurrency space for sites such as chaincryptocoins.com, ensuring readers were kept up to date on hot topics such as Bitcoin and The latest news on digital currencies and Ethereum.

Related Posts

Bybit Appoints Shunyet Jan to Lead Derivatives Division Amid Industry Transition

Bybit, the world's second-largest cryptocurrency exchange by trading volume,...

The Alien-Themed Meme Coin Building a Unique Ecosystem on Solana

VENKO, an alien-themed meme coin launched on the Solana...

Bybit Expands Launchpool with Introduction of SUI Ecosystem Token Pool

Bybit, the world’s second-largest cryptocurrency exchange by trading volume,...

StraitsX Lists XSGD Stablecoin on Bitstamp

StraitsX, a leading payments infrastructure in Southeast Asia for...

How to Buy Bitcoin with Your Debit Card?

Bitcoin has grown significantly in popularity, and many people...

Is Kraken on the Stock Exchange?

Kraken, one of the largest and most well-known cryptocurrency...